I believe I have the same head-unit as you, and I contacted P.A.C. to confirm which convertor to use.
Here's my email...
Can you recommend what product I need to purchase to give me an AUX input (RCAs or 3.5mm mini-plug) for Canadian-spec '06 Infiniti G35 Sedan factory BOSE?
It does not have a SAT button. It has a 6-disc in-dash CD changer with CD, Radio, PTY/CAT, and DISP buttons.
Here's their reply...
I would use an AAI – NIS2 and an iC – RCA cable. This will charge the iPod as well as give you good audio sound.
Sam Grove
P.A.C.
(800) 854 - 3133
www.pac-audio.com
I'm going to order the PAC AAI-NIS2 from one of their distributors and see if it works.

The '06 do not have a SAT button per se. Instead it is only available when you cycle through the mode button on the steering wheel. You also need to have the Factory Satellite radio hooked up or some other device to choose it. I purchased the PAC and it works great with my IPod through a regular RCA cable.

Call USA SPEC and talk to them:
626-890-6410
http://akamaipix.crutchfield.com/Man...581PA11NIS.PDF
The manual for the PA11-NIS says it will work with an 03. They answered the phone right away when I called and anwered my questions about their PA11-NIS working with my 06.
At least with the 06, which none of have the SAT button, they still have a an AUX in for either the SAT module or a 6 disc CD changer (external cd changer, not the one in the dash). I suspect that the 03 has the external CD changer controls/inputs as well. When there is a source present, you get to it by pressing the CD button multiple times.
Everyone gets hung up on whether that dumb SAT button is there or not, but it isn't the only thing that tells you if you're in luck or not. You might not be able to use the factory SAT module if you don't have the button, but I believe you have a spare input laying around..
Cheers,
Brian
